Puberty typically finishes between ages 18 to 21. However, it can vary from person to person, with some completing it earlier or later. Various factors like genetics, nutrition, and overall health influence the timeline.

  1. What age do boys usually finish puberty? Boys typically finish puberty around the age of 18 to 21, but this can vary individually.
  2. What factors influence the end of puberty? Genetics, nutrition, and overall health are key factors that can affect when puberty ends.
  3. Can girls finish puberty before boys? Yes, girls generally finish puberty earlier than boys, usually around ages 16 to 18.
  4. Is it normal for puberty to finish later? Yes, it's completely normal for some individuals to finish puberty later than the average age range.
